Insert an Element into the Body tag in JavaScript.
Using createElement() and appendChild() method
Use can use the createElement() method to create a new element and then add the new element into the body tag by using the appendChild() method.
CreateElement()
Syntax:
document.createElement(type)
Parameters:
- type: is the type of element you want to create.
Return value: return value is element node.
AppendChild()
Syntax:
element.appendChild(node) or node.appendChild(node)
Parameters:
- node: is the node you want to append.
Return value: return value is appended node.
Example:
In this example, we create the function addelement2body by using createElement method to create a new paragraph element, then add value for paragraph element by using innerHTML method. finally, use the appendChild method to add the element to the body tag.
<!DOCTYPE html>
<html>
<head>
<title>Learn Share IT - Add Element to body tag in JavaScript</title>
<style>
* {font: 18px Lora;}
position:absolute;
width:100%;
height:100%;
opacity:0.3;
z-index:100;
background:#000;
</style>
</head>
<body>
<h1>The Document Object</h1>
<h2>The createElement() Method and The appendChild() method</h2>
<p>Add paragraph element to the body tag:</p>
</body>
<script>
let addelement2body = () => {
const element = document.createElement('p');
element.innerHTML = "This is the paragraph: Welcome to LearnShareIT";
document.body.appendChild(element);
}
// Call function to add paragraph element into the body tag
addelement2body();
</script>
</html>
Output:
The Document Object
The createElement() Method and The appendChild() method
Add paragraph element to the body tag:
This is the paragraph: Welcome to LearnShareIT
Using the insertAdjacentHTML() method
The insertAdjacentHTML() method inserts HTML code into a specified position.
After begin
After end
Before begin
Before end
Syntax:
element.insertAdjacentHTML(position, HTML)
Or
node.insertAdjacentHTML(position, HTML)
Parameters:
- Position: a position relative to the element.
- HTML: the HTML code to insert.
Example:
In this example, we create the function addelement2body() very easy by using insertAdjacentHTML method to add directly paragraph element at the end of body.
<!DOCTYPE html>
<html>
<body>
<h2>The insertAdjacentHTML() Method</h2>
<p>Create a button element:</p>
</body>
<script>
function addelement2body() {
window.document.body.insertAdjacentHTML( 'afterend',
'<p>This is the paragraph: Welcome to LearnShareIT</p>')
}
// Call function to add paragraph element into the body tag
addelement2body();
</script>
</html>
Output:
The insertAdjacentHTML() Method
Create a button element:
This is the paragraph: Welcome to LearnShareIT
